Cimatron Catalog Functions

The following functions appear under the Catalog menu.

Menu Section   Function  

Create Mechanism Assembly

Alternative Parts

Define alternative parts in the Mechanism Assembly. These are parts that can be interchanged with one another when loading the assembly from the catalog.

Catalog Part Definitions

Attach Name to Entity

Attach a name to an entity to be used in catalog or assembly Add rules.

Create Mechanism Assembly

Catalog Filtering Relations

Set the catalog filtering relations between components in the Mechanism Assembly.

Cutting Object

Cutting Object

Create a new object that will be marked and used as a cutting object.

Cutting Object

Cutting Rules

Define the cutting rules for the cutting object(s).

Catalog Part Definitions

Edit Add Rules

Edit the rules used when adding components.

Catalog Part Definitions

Edit Catalog Master

Open a catalog part's master file for editing.

Edit Parameters

Edit Cutting Parameters

Edit the cutting parameters of a catalog part.

Edit Parameters

Edit Parameters

Edit catalog parameters.

Tools

Explode Catalog Feature

Extract the features defining the part from the catalog feature and remove it. This changes the part into a regular part which is no longer connected to the catalog.

Create Mechanism Assembly

Formulas

Define formulas in the Mechanism Assembly, based on the dimensions of the parts in the assembly.

Cutting Object

Hide Cutting Object

Hide the cutting object(s).

Create Mechanism Assembly

Main Part

Define the Main Part in the Mechanism Assembly.

Create Mechanism Assembly

Parent/Child

Set the Parent/Child relations in the Mechanism Assembly. This enables you to create groups of parts that will be suppressed/unsuppressed together. It will also determine the "direction" of Catalog Relations between the parts.

Catalog Part Definitions

Save as Catalog Part

Save the part as a catalog master part. This creates a catalog part from a normal part.

Create Mechanism Assembly

Save as Mechanism Assembly

Save the assembly as a Mechanism Assembly master in a catalog. This creates a Mechanism Assembly from an assembly of catalog parts.

Cutting Object

Show Cutting Object

Show the cutting object(s).

Tools

Update Geometry

Update catalog geometry to that defined in the update catalog master.

The following menu sections are available under the Catalog menu:

Catalog Part Definition Tools

This group of function is used for defining the catalog part.

Create Mechanism Assembly Tools

This group of functions is used to define the Mechanism Assembly. These function are available in the Assembly environment (activate an assembly in the Assembly tree).

Cutting Object Tools

This group of functions is used to perform cutting object operations.

Edit Parameters Tools

This group of functions is used to edit the parameters of catalog parts.

Tools

This group of functions is used to perform general catalog-related operations.

Note: All operations are also accessible either through the menu bar and / or toolbar icons.
